Simply a great pie. Super crust. Excellent toppings. You wont go wrong passing on the big chains and...
Francesco's Pizzeria
(25)
Photos
Francesco's Pizzeria is a beloved eatery located in South Porcupine, Ontario, known for its delicious pizza offerings and inviting atmosphere. The restaurant prides itself on using high-quality ingredients to create authentic flavors that keep customers coming back for more.
With a diverse menu that caters to various tastes, Francesco's Pizzeria is a go-to destination for local residents and visitors alike. The commitment to excellence and customer satisfaction makes it a standout choice for pizza lovers in the region.
Generated from the website
Also at this address
Reviews
Absolute go to pizza joint in Timmins area! Cash only, and take out or delivery only(no dining area)
Delicious tasty pizza. It is best to sit in your car out front and eat it while it is still hot. I r...
You might also like
Partial Data by Foursquare.



